In your role, you will
• Prepare all necessary documents, such as specifications, mechanical drawings, and reports related to aircraft mechanical and interior modifications.
• Work under direction on the mechanical lead with outside vendors, internal departments and other engineering disciplines for design engineering on Learjets, Challengers, and GX aircraft.
• Work with aircraft techs for drawing deviations
• Support change management through research, concepts, design reviews, trade studies, impact analysis, and implementation.
• Research specifications for components selections. Work with suppliers and internal customers to assist with production investigating, troubleshooting, and resolution of build and test issues.
• Support statement of work and bids for new customer requests.
• Review supplier and other internal Work Package (WP) documentation.
• Coordinate configurations and requirements for optional systems on the aircraft.
• Provide extensive coordination with suppliers and internal support groups
• Work in a team environment
• Provide input to root cause analyses and proposed solutions
As our ideal candidate
• You hold a Bachelor of Science, Mechanical Engineering or minimum of 5 years working in aircraft mechanical design engineering capacity.
• You have a general knowledge of applicable regulatory certification rules (FAA, EASA, TCCA)
• You have a working knowledge of mechanical and interior design guidelines for CFR Part 25 aircraft (preferred)
• You must have experience in computer-aided design and software, such as AutoCAD, CATIA, etc.
• You have working knowledge of aircraft materials, standard parts and procedures required.
• You have Modification/Completion experience aircraft (preferred)
• You must be able to contribute to the completion of specific programs and projects
• You must be able to provide input to technical solutions on a wide range of problems
• You must be a self-starter, able to decompose moderately complex projects into individual tasks and processes.
• You must exhibit excellent written and interpersonal communication skills
• You should be an organized individual, able to work effectively with a variety of cross-functional individuals, departments and organizations with a general good attitude and disposition
• You must be proficient with MS Office (MS Word, Excel, Power Point, Access)
